- Digital Twin Engineering: creating virtual models of thermal power plants and boiler houses to forecast their operation.
- Heat Recovery Systems: developing technologies to utilize industrial waste heat for district heating.
- Smart Thermal Grids: designing self-regulating "smart" thermal networks.
- Renewable Thermal Sources: integrating megawatt-class heat pumps and solar collectors into large-scale energy systems.
Our graduates are lead engineers at TPPs and CHPPs, project managers at international companies (such as Danfoss or Viessmann), corporate energy system auditors, and developers of innovative startups in "clean" heat, where the ability to manage complex processes is highly valued.
Objects of professional activity for bachelor's graduates are thermal power equipment; automated thermal process control systems; thermal networks and substations; as well as cogeneration technologies and energy-saving systems.
